PERFORMANCE COMPARISON OF CLUSTER-BASED PROTOCOLS IN WIRELESS SENSOR NETWORKS

To reduce the energy consumption is an important topic in the Wireless Sensor network(WSN).Many protocols have been designed for improving energy efficiency of the network. Clustering protocols have been proved to be one of the energy-efficient protocols in WSN. One of the basic and most popular protocols designed using the clustering approach is the LEACH (Low-Energy Adaptive Clustering Hierarchy).However, LEACH undergoes an issue of bad distribution of cluster heads, which is overcomeby implementing a technique of selecting smart cluster headin LEACH known as SCHS (Smart Cluster Head Selection)
